EDUCATION:
A Magna Cum Laude graduate from Southern Methodist University in Dallas, Dr. Michael received his medical
degree from the University of Texas Medical Branch in Galveston, Texas. He completed both his internship and
residency in internal medicine at the University of Oklahoma and his fellowship in hematology and oncology at
Brown University.

EXPERIENCE:
He is board certified in both internal medicine and medical oncology. Currently, he is an on-staff physician for
several hospitals including: Sunrise Hospital and Medical Center, Desert Springs Hospital, St. Rose Dominican
Hospital, Southern Hills Hospital and Spring Valley Hospital. Dr. Michael currently serves on the Board of Directors
for the Leukemia and Lymphoma Society and The Caring Place. He has previously served on the Board of
Directors for the American Cancer Society.
